Structure Raised By Sagar’s Wife Demolished

Budgam: A concrete structure raised by the wife of Ali Mohammad Sagar, National Conference General Secretary, at Humhuma in this central Kashmir district, has been demolished during the ongoing anti-encroachment drive in Jammu and Kashmir, official sources said.
They said that a team of revenue department alongside law enforcement agencies reached the site at Airport road Humhama this afternoon and razed it to ground along with boundary wall and iron gate. The structure, they said, was raised on the state land occupied by the Sagar’s wife adjacent to her house which is on the proprietary land. “Apparently the concrete structure was being used as a guard room for the security personnel,” they added.
Meanwhile, National Conference condemned the dismantling of the boundary wall and the guard quarters at Party General Secretary house at Humhama.
In a statement the party said that the demolition drive conducted at Sagar’s residence by government agencies clearly reek of political vendetta and the misuse of government machinery. “The government didn’t bother to even send a notice to the family concerned before going ahead with the demolition”.
